Chapter VI
Love is never Rude
(Ambitious or Arrogant)

by Saint Alphonsus Liguori

Those who Love Jesus Christ, 'Desire' Nothing-but Jesus Christ. They do not Seek the Esteem-of People, here on Earth. Their sole-Desire is to-Enjoy the Favor-of Almighty God, Who Alone, is the Object-of their Love.

When we 'Seek' the Esteem-of others, we Lose our Humility, and Run the Risk-of further Wrongdoing. We should therefore Keep-in-Mind, that the Lord "shall Scorn the Scorners, and to the Humble, He will give Grace" (Proverbs 3:34). Many People, Profess to-Lead a Spiritual Life, but they are Worshippers-of-Self. They are Ambitious to 'Appear' in Public, and to be Esteemed-by the World, and they 'Expect' to be Praised-for all their Projects. If no one else 'Praises' them, they 'Praise' themselves. They 'Strive' to Appear better-than others; and if their Reputation is 'Questioned', they Lose all Peace, and do not Rest, until they Imagine that they have 'Regained' their Former Stature. Real Lovers-of Jesus Christ, do not Act this way. Rather, they 'Avoid' every Word-of Praise, and every Occasion-for Vanity.

The saying-of Saint-Francis-of-Assisi is so-True: "What I am before God, That, I am". What Good is it, to be 'Considered' Important, by the World, if before God, we are Worthless? And, on-the-other-hand, what does it matter that we are Scorned-by the World, provided we are Dear-to God? Those who 'Praise' us, cannot Save us from Damnation, nor can those who Scorn us, Rob us of Eternal Life.

In-order-to Grow-in the Love of Jesus Christ, then, we must Learn-to 'Still' the Ambitions-of-self-Esteem. And, until we do, we will never become True Servants-of Jesus Christ.

In-order-to be Pleasing-in the Sight-of God, we must become-Deaf to the Applause-of-the-World. And we should be even more-Careful, to 'Reject' any Ambition, for 'Governing' others. The only Ambition-of a Soul that Loves God, should be to 'Excel' others in Humility, according-to the Advice-of Saint Paul: "Let Nothing be done through Contention, neither by Vain Glory: but in Humility, let each Esteem others, better-than themselves" - Philippians 2:3. Those who Love God, must make God the Sole Object-of their Ambition.
